Alyssa Secreto, a 35-year-old endurance cyclist from Colorado Springs, is currently hospitalized after being struck by a vehicle during the final segment of the Tour Divide. The collision occurred this morning (July 2nd, 2026) in New Mexico, roughly 60 miles from the finish line of the 2,745-mile race. At the time of the incident, Secreto was in second place among female competitors and holding an inspired pace as she rode towards the finish of her second Tour Divide. At 4:30 AM, Secreto was struck by a vehicle, leaving her with fractured vertebrae and internal bleeding. She was airlifted from New Mexico to El Paso, Texas, where she is currently receiving emergency care.
